Elizabeth Maringer, Former High-Ranking Southern District of New York Federal Prosecutor, Joins Stroz Friedberg’s Business Intelligence & Investigations Division in New Leadership Role

Maringer, former Deputy Chief of the Criminal Division, to advance Stroz Friedberg’s traditional investigations practice in new post

NEW YORK--()--Stroz Friedberg, a global digital risk management and investigations firm, today announced that Managing Director Elizabeth F. Maringer has been appointed Co-Head of the firm’s global Business Intelligence and Investigations (BI&I) Division.

Prior to joining Stroz Friedberg, Ms. Maringer spent over twelve years as an Assistant United States Attorney in the Southern District of New York, most recently serving as Deputy Chief of the Criminal Division from 2008 until 2011. Leveraging her exceptional investigative and prosecutorial experience, she advises clients facing regulatory inquiries and directs complex investigations on behalf of law firms, private and public corporations, private equity firms, and hedge funds. Ms. Maringer also consults with clients seeking to develop or enhance existing compliance programs and is highly qualified to serve as a trusted and neutral court-appointed monitor.

Ms. Maringer joined the United States Attorney’s Office in 1999, and served as an Assistant United States Attorney in the General Crimes, Narcotics, and Violent Crimes Units before becoming Deputy Chief of the Criminal Division. She has represented the United States in numerous criminal prosecutions at both the trial and appellate level, and her tireless investigative skills have led to the dismantling of many large-scale criminal enterprises. From 1996 to 1999, Ms. Maringer was an associate in the litigation department at Paul, Weiss, Rifkind, Wharton & Garrison LLP. Prior to joining Paul Weiss, Ms. Maringer served as a law clerk for the Honorable Robert J. Ward, United States District Court for the Southern District of New York.

Ms. Maringer received her B.A. from Dartmouth College. She received her J.D., cum laude, from Fordham Law School. Ms. Maringer is also an Adjunct Professor at Columbia Law School, where she teaches a seminar on all aspects of investigating and prosecuting federal crimes.

About Stroz Friedberg, LLC

Stroz Friedberg is a global consulting and technology firm specializing in digital risk management and investigations. The firm delivers services and expertise in the areas of digital forensics, business intelligence and investigations, cyber-crime and data breach response, security risk consulting, and electronic discovery. Working at the intersection of technology, law, policy and behavioral science, the company provides technical assistance and strategic advice to help its clients manage the inherent risks and responsibilities of doing business in a digital era.
